My configuration: R5 3600 X570 TUF GAMING RX 5700 XT don't worry lol first of all, download EFI062 folder, then open config.plist and disable all ssdt except EC0 one. On DeviceProperties delete all devices (except sound if you want to put you id there). On kernel section, disable USBMap, AGPMInjector590 kexts and all not related with your hardware. Put yours. Save and reboot. My EFI folder is exclusive for Asus Rog Strix X570 E-Gaming due to some differences on DSDT, remember SSDT are build according your own DSDT, with respect other X570. In fact, I always build hackintosh, more than 10 years, on Intel but this time I prefer a new challenge, get a real Mac. If you know the devices path on the DSDT, with a few modifications of SSDTs, you can get it as real as mine. Good graphic card btw  As we said before, good hackintosh.
